Key Differences
In short — ASUS ROG Strix G16CH outperforms the cheaper MSI Aegis R on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ing MSI Aegis R is a better bang for your buck.
Advantages of MSI Aegis R Gaming Desktop PC
- Up to 49% cheaper than ASUS ROG Strix G16CH - $1191.89 vs $2341.44
- Up to 13% better value when playing Call of Duty: Warzone 2.0 than ASUS ROG Strix G16CH - $13.10 vs $15.11 per FPS
Advantages of ASUS ROG Strix G16CH Gaming Desktop PC
- Performs up to 70% better in Call of Duty: Warzone 2.0 than MSI Aegis R - 155 vs 91 FPS
